  • Patent number: 11906414
    Abstract: A foreign substance detection device includes a flow path unit through which a fluid is flown; an optical system configured to flatten a laser light from a laser source to be lengthened in a direction intersecting with a flow direction of the fluid; a laser light irradiation unit provided such that an optical path intersects with the flow direction and configured to irradiate the laser light into the flow path unit; a light detection unit which is provided on the optical path having passed through the flow path unit and includes light receiving elements arranged in a lengthwise direction of a transversal cross section of the optical path; a foreign substance detection unit configured to compare a signal level corresponding to intensity of light received by each light receiving element with a threshold value and configured to detect the foreign substances based on a comparison result.

  • Publication number: 20230224559
    Abstract: A substrate inspection apparatus configured to inspect a substrate with an image obtained by imaging a surface of the substrate includes a holder 31 configured to hold the substrate; a first light source unit 51 configured to emit visible light to the substrate held by the holder 31; a second light source unit 52 configured to emit infrared light to the substrate held by the holder 31; a first imaging sensor configured to capture a visible light image of the surface of the substrate by receiving first reflected light emitted from the substrate as a result of radiating the visible light; and a second imaging sensor configured to capture an infrared light image of the surface of the substrate by receiving second reflected light emitted from the substrate as a result of radiating the infrared light.

  • Patent number: 11048016
    Abstract: An apparatus includes flow path units 15A to 15K configured to form flow paths 17A to 17K through which a fluid supplied to a target object W is flown; a laser light irradiator 51 configured to irradiate a laser light into the flow path units such that an optical path intersects with a flow direction of the fluid in the flow path units; light receiving elements 45A and 45B provided at the optical path having passed through the flow path units; a detector 6 configured to detect the foreign substance in the fluid based on a signal from the light receiving elements; and a filter unit 57 provided at the optical path between the light receiving elements and the flow path units, and configured to block a Raman scattered light and allow a Rayleigh scattered light to be transmitted to the light receiving elements.

  • Patent number: 3949302
    Abstract: A radio receiver having a cabinet consisting of a plurality of cabinet sections, which are joined to one another and can be brought to and held in a doughnut-like state. Adjacent sections of the cabinet are rotatably joined together by means of a coupling member penetrating aligned holes formed in respective walls of adjacent cabinet sections. The outer shape or appearance of the receiver cabinet can thus be varied according to the user's taste. The receiver is very unique and can be used both as a table radio set and as a portable radio set.
